Subject: Rounding errors in currency conversion

Welcome to the on-call rotation. You'll occasionally see alerts from Ledgerline about sub-cent discrepancies in the FX conversion job. These are almost always caused by upstream rates arriving with six decimal places while our accumulator truncates at four. Don't patch the job by hand; the reconciliation script handles it. The full explanation and fix history live on the internal wiki page here:

dashboard of bagep-taguf = https://vault.nelvrodata.internal/ticket

// Encoding sniffing for user-uploaded text files in Saltgrass.
// We check BOM first, then a capped statistical pass (8 KB max)
// to avoid unbounded reads on hostile uploads. Ambiguous files
// fall back to this constant rather than guessing, which closed
// the smuggling vector flagged in the last audit. Fixed as of the
// build noted below.

trace token, bawif-tajof: htk14_21e308fc7b4137

Re: tax-rate cache in `RateResolver`. Works, but the TTL is hardcoded and way too long — stale rates during a jurisdiction update means support eats the tickets, not us. Pull the knobs into config so ops can flush or shorten without a redeploy. Also cap entry count; the Dunmere region explosion last quarter nearly OOM'd the worker. Eviction should be LRU, not insertion order. Suggested config block, matching what staging runs today:

tuning table, yahap-hahip:
BUDGETS = {
    "praiel": 88,
    "quenox": 61,
    "nordor": 332,
    "gorix": 835,
    "ruswyn": 186,
}

Welcome, plugin authors. The Fernwhistle extraction script scans your plugin source for translatable strings and emits a catalog consumed by the Loomstead localization pipeline. Run it before every release; untagged strings are rejected at upload. The script signs catalogs with a shared store that occasionally locks after failed runs. To unlock it, enter the recovery passphrase shown immediately below.

strongbox words: druiel-frador-brieth-druys-fenys-zorwyn-zorael